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

1\. To research the current situation of severe infection in children in China, and to investigate the incidence, prognosis and disease burden of severe infection in children in different regions of China. 2. Establish the risk prediction model and diagnosi model of severe infection in children, and verify the accuracy of the model in multi-center; 3. To study the effectiveness and safety of different treatments in real diagnosis and treatment, and to evaluate the efficacy of subgroups under different ages and high risk factors.

Eligibility Criteria

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.

Inclusion Criteria

1. Children between 0 and 18 years old.
2. Severe pneumonia and/or sepsis.

Exclusion Criteria

1. notifiable infectious diseases.
2. The researcher believes that he is not suitable to participate in other situations in this study.
3. Participants in other clinical trials in the same period.
Minimum Eligible Age

29 Days

Maximum Eligible Age

18 Years

Eligible Sex

ALL

Accepts Healthy Volunteers

No
